Well first of all, assuming you already have a good connection with a good ping (100 ms will put you on the same playing field with most of the playerbase, also use the ping button, don't trust the number shown in the chat), try to get a mouse with low latency, there are many to choose from but you should look for one with a good grip and that you are comfortable with. A gaming monitor with low input lag (<1ms) will also help, here it depends on how much you're willing to spend but keep in mind that /tg/ is the most competitive ss13 server and you won't see a pro CS:GO player using stuff straight from the discount bin.

If this fails, you can just accept that physical combat is your weakness and try to work around it, use bombs, poison, get other players to do the killing for you through AI/silicon subverting and so on.

I was having the same frustrations a couple weeks ago, and asked about it on one of the player discords. I will try to explain what was told to me as I recollect, though I cannot vouch for the veracity of what I am about to tell you.

When you're playing with the game set to 60 FPS, what you are seeing is actually not what is happening in the server. Sometimes, when you click on someone, it is during a frame the the game is not registering (?), and so your character doesn't actually take the action that you told them to do. There are frames that are happening on your computer that are not happening on the server. In a sense, 0 FPS is the most "true" representation of what is happening in the game. The way to circumvent this, I guess, is to spam click a lot - though that ends up being an issue with weapons that use ammo, as you might fire more than you're planning to.

I have the same object with throwing objects and such, where I have to spam click in order to ensure that the item I'm trying to throw actually leaves my hand. This, as you can imagine, creates problems with grenades.
